Vue4.0为什么没怎么有人用

Vue4.0为什么没怎么有人用

Vue 4.0之所以没怎么有人用,主要原因有以下几点:1、Vue 4.0尚未正式发布;2、Vue 3.0已经满足大部分需求;3、开发者对新版本的适应需要时间;4、Vue 4.0的功能可能没有引起足够的关注。Vue.js作为一款流行的前端框架,其版本更新和迭代一直备受开发者关注。然而,Vue 4.0目前并未得到广泛应用,以下将详细解释这些原因。

一、VUE 4.0尚未正式发布

Vue 4.0之所以没有广泛使用,最主要的原因是它尚未正式发布。Vue.js的核心团队在发布新版本时,会经历一系列的开发、测试和社区反馈的过程。目前,Vue 3.0仍是主流版本,而Vue 4.0可能还在内部开发或测试阶段。未正式发布的版本通常不会被大规模使用,因为它们可能存在不稳定性和未解决的BUG。

二、VUE 3.0已经满足大部分需求

Vue 3.0自发布以来,已经提供了许多新特性和改进,包括Composition API、Fragments、Teleport等。这些改进已经满足了大多数开发者的需求。Vue 3.0的稳定性和性能提升,使得开发者没有强烈的动机去切换到尚未发布的Vue 4.0。开发者倾向于使用已经经过广泛验证和社区支持的版本。

三、开发者对新版本的适应需要时间

每一个新版本的发布,都会带来新的特性和改变,开发者需要时间去学习和适应。Vue 3.0的推出已经让很多开发者花费了时间和精力去学习和适应其新特性。如果Vue 4.0在短时间内推出,开发者可能会因为学习成本和项目迁移的复杂性而选择暂时观望。此外,大多数企业项目都有一定的开发周期和版本控制,频繁的版本更新会影响项目的稳定性和进度。

四、VUE 4.0的功能可能没有引起足够的关注

新版本通常会带来一些新的功能和改进,但这些功能未必能引起所有开发者的关注。如果Vue 4.0的功能改进并未显著超越Vue 3.0,或者这些改进并不是开发者当前迫切需要的,那么开发者可能不会急于切换到新版本。技术社区的关注度和推广力度也会影响新版本的使用率,如果Vue 4.0的宣传力度不够,开发者对其了解不够全面,也会影响其采用率。

结论

综上所述,Vue 4.0之所以没怎么有人用,主要是因为它尚未正式发布,Vue 3.0已经满足大部分需求,开发者需要时间适应新版本,以及Vue 4.0的功能可能没有引起足够的关注。对于开发者来说,选择合适的版本进行开发,既要考虑版本的稳定性和功能需求,也要考虑学习成本和项目的实际情况。建议开发者持续关注Vue.js的官方动态,提前了解和学习新版本的特性,为未来的项目升级做好准备。同时,也可以积极参与社区讨论和反馈,共同推动Vue.js的发展。

相关问答FAQs:

Q: 为什么Vue4.0目前没有被广泛使用?

A: 有几个原因导致Vue4.0目前没有被广泛使用。首先,Vue4.0是一个全新的版本,相对于之前的版本来说,还处于相对较早的阶段。这意味着它可能还没有经历过足够的实际项目应用和广泛测试,因此在使用上可能存在一些潜在的问题或者不稳定性。

其次,Vue4.0相对于Vue3.0来说,引入了一些较大的变化和重要的新功能。这些变化可能需要开发者重新学习和适应,因此对于已经熟悉Vue3.0或之前版本的开发者来说,可能会面临一定的学习曲线和迁移成本。这也是一些开发团队在考虑升级到Vue4.0时需要权衡的因素之一。

最后,Vue4.0目前可能还缺乏足够的社区支持和生态系统。相比于Vue3.0来说,Vue4.0可能还没有吸引足够的开发者和社区参与,导致在插件、工具和文档等方面的支持相对较少。这也可能使得一些开发者持观望态度,暂时选择继续使用Vue3.0或之前版本。

总的来说,Vue4.0目前没有被广泛使用主要是因为它还处于早期阶段、引入了较大的变化和可能存在学习曲线,并且缺乏足够的社区支持和生态系统。随着时间的推移和社区的发展,Vue4.0有望逐渐被更多的开发者采用和推广。

Q: Vue4.0相比于之前的版本有哪些新功能和改进?

A: Vue4.0相比于之前的版本,引入了一些重要的新功能和改进。首先,Vue4.0通过全新的响应式系统“Proxy”取代了之前版本中的“Object.defineProperty”,这使得Vue的响应式能力更加强大和灵活。新的响应式系统还提供了更好的性能和更低的内存开销。

其次,Vue4.0还引入了一种全新的组件模型——Vue组合式API。这个API允许开发者更灵活地组织和复用组件逻辑,通过函数式的API设计,提供了更好的可读性和可维护性。组合式API还支持更细粒度的逻辑组合和模块化开发,使得开发者能够更好地组织和管理大型应用。

此外,Vue4.0还对TypeScript支持进行了改进,提供了更好的类型推导和类型检查。这使得使用TypeScript开发Vue应用更加方便和安全。

总的来说,Vue4.0通过引入新的响应式系统、组合式API和改进的TypeScript支持等功能,提供了更强大、更灵活和更易用的开发体验,使得开发者能够更高效地构建现代化的Web应用。

Q: 开发者应该在何时考虑升级到Vue4.0?

A: 开发者在考虑升级到Vue4.0时应该权衡一些因素。首先,开发者应该评估自己的项目需求和现有的技术栈。如果项目已经在使用Vue3.0或之前版本,并且没有特别紧急的需求需要使用Vue4.0的新功能,那么可以暂时延迟升级,等待Vue4.0在稳定性和生态系统方面的进一步发展。

其次,开发者应该考虑他们的团队规模和技术能力。如果团队规模较小,开发者们有足够的时间和资源来学习和适应Vue4.0的新特性和变化,那么可以考虑尝试升级到Vue4.0。然而,对于大型团队或者项目时间紧迫的情况,可能需要更谨慎地评估升级到Vue4.0的风险和收益。

最后,开发者还应该考虑到Vue4.0的社区支持和生态系统。如果项目依赖于一些重要的插件、工具或者库,而这些插件、工具或者库还没有提供Vue4.0的支持,那么可能需要等待它们的更新或者寻找替代方案。

总的来说,开发者在考虑升级到Vue4.0时应该综合考虑项目需求、团队能力和生态系统支持等因素。如果这些因素都能够得到满足,那么升级到Vue4.0可能会带来更好的开发体验和更高的效率。

文章标题:Vue4.0为什么没怎么有人用,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/3551418

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
worktile的头像worktile

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部